Summary
Ethel and Bill Brown await the arrival of Violet’s new young man – the posh Trevor who works in fine art — and Ethel has made a splendid tea to impress Trevor. But nothing impresses him so much as the painting of an old horse which Bill truculently shows him when Trevor doesn’t believe the story behind it. Determined to make a killing, Trevor introduces the Browns to Mrs Miller and Toby, a mother and son with definite attitude and a very nasty pair of bolt cutters. But who’s fooling who? A comedy with a twist.
